Comparison of Single-Hop and Multihop AWG Based WDM Networksssions and tight upper and lower bounds for the mean hop distance and capacity of the singlehop and multihop WDM networks. Guidelines are provided for the design of AWG-based WDM networks with different population, capacity, and cost requirements.
